What You’ll Do
- Triage patients and assess urgency upon arrival
- Obtain and record detailed patient histories
- Collect samples, take vital signs, and perform diagnostics
- Assist in surgery (prep, monitoring, and recovery)
- Administer medications and educate clients on at-home care
- Provide attentive nursing care to hospitalized patients
- Maintain accurate and organized medical records
- Support team members across the clinic as needed
